U.S. Construction Spending Unexpectedly Edges Lower In June
Construction spending in the U.S. unexpectedly edged modestly lower in the month of June, according to a report released by the Commerce Department on Monday. The report said construction spending slipped by 0.1 percent to an annual rate of $2.167 trillion in June after coming in unchanged at a revised rate of $2.169 trillion in May.

U.S. Manufacturing Index Climbs To Four-Year High In July
The Institute for Supply Management released a report on Monday showing its reading on U.S. manufacturing activity increased by more than expected in the month of July. The ISM said its manufacturing PMI climbed to 55.6 in July from 53.3 in June, with a reading above 50 indicating growth in the sector. Economists had expected the index to rise to 54.0.

Eurozone Manufacturing Activity Strengthens
The euro area manufacturing activity strengthened in July as production posted its biggest expansion in nearly four-and-a-half years, final data from S&P Global showed Monday. The Purchasing Managers' Index edged up to 51.9 in July from 51.4 in June, signaling the strongest improvement in factory operating conditions since April. However, the score was slightly below the flash estimate of 52.0.
